What does the word "Dindymene" mean?

The term "Dindymene" has its origins in ancient mythology and carries significant historical and cultural relevance. It is primarily associated with the worship of the goddess Cybele, who was venerated primarily in Phrygia, an ancient kingdom located in what is now Turkey. The goddess is often linked to nature, fertility, and the wild, embodying the Earth's life-giving qualities.

The name "Dindymene" itself is believed to derive from Dindymon, a mountain in Phrygia that was considered sacred to Cybele. The mountain served as a central place of worship and was a focal point for many rituals dedicated to her. In this context, Dindymene can be understood as an epithet or title that signifies a deep connection to the divine female power associated with nature and the regeneration of life.

Interestingly, Dindymene's significance extended beyond mere geographical associations. In ancient texts, she is often depicted as a powerful figure who commanded respect and reverence. Many of her followers engaged in wild, ecstatic rites, which were integral to her worship. These rites often included the use of music, dance, and elaborate celebrations, reflecting the joyous and untamed aspects of nature that Dindymene personified.
